Non-sports cards are great when you can lean into the nostalgia. These fictional characters are not subject to scandal or injury that derails their career. I will say, it feels like FOMO has pushed ‘77 graded cards to unsustainable levels in the short term.

Galaxy hobby boxes were relatively affordable and singles are cheap on eBay right now. I think sky high grading fees and turn around times that stretch into 2027 have forced people to sell copies raw that would’ve normally ended up in slabs.
